Jontay Porter career

Porter has made a name for himself in the world of basketball, cementing his legacy, and continues to thrive in the sport. Let us dive into his career as a basketball player.

On November 10, 2017, during a 74–59 victory over Iowa State University, Porter made his debut for the season. Three days following his debut, he led Wagner College to a resounding 99–55 victory with 11 points and 8 rebounds.

A week later, in a 67-62 victory over Emporia State University, Porter achieved his first double-double of his college career with 11 points and 11 rebounds.

In a 68–56 victory over the University of Georgia, Porter recorded a double-double with 15 points and 10 rebounds on January 10, 2018, his first start of the season for Missouri.

Porter started for the squad for the following five games before spending the remainder of the season on the bench. In a 74-66 victory over Vanderbilt University on February 27, Porter recorded a season-high 24 points, a team-high seven rebounds, and a team-high six assists.

He made his NCAA Tournament debut for Missouri in the final game of the season. Porter declared on April 5th that he and his brother would be participating in the 2018 NBA draft.

He would, however, enter the draft without first signing with an agent, unlike Michael Porter Jr., giving him the option to stay in Missouri for an additional year if he so desires.

Porter made the decision to return to Missouri on May 30, the deadline for entering the NBA Draft, rather than going early.

Following a scrimmage in which he tore both his ACL and MCL, Porter’s absence from his second season was announced on October 21, 2018. On March 23, 2019, Porter had another ACL tear while recovering.

Porter registered as one of the 233 early entrants for the 2019 NBA draft despite the injury. Porter was one of the original 66 players that were invited to the NBA Draft Combine in 2019. Porter registered his name in the 2019 NBA draft’s entry pool before May 30.

In the 2019 NBA draft, Porter was not selected. Porter inked a contract with the Memphis Grizzlies on March 8, 2020. Porter was re-signed by the Memphis Grizzlies to a multi-year contract, the team announced on November 22, 2020.

He made 11 appearances before the Grizzlies dismissed him on July 30, 2021. Porter became a member of the Denver Nuggets for the NBA Summer League of 2022.

Porter was added to the Wisconsin Herd’s opening night roster on November 3, 2022. Porter signed a contract with the Detroit Pistons on October 2, 2023, however on October 21 he was waived. He signed up for the Motor City Cruise nine days later.

Porter and the Toronto Raptors agreed to a two-way contract on December 9, 2023. According to an ESPN article on March 25, 2024, Porter was the subject of an NBA investigation because of “multiple instances of betting irregularities over the past several months”.

Jontay Porter family and siblings

Porter was born to Lisa Porter and Michael Porter. He has an older brother named Michael Lamar Porter Jr. and two older sisters named Bri and Cierra.

Jontay Porter wife

Porter is married to Kelli Kingma. The couple got married on September 17, 2022.
